3. Kuhl Renegade Convertible Pants
Overview
These pants offer all-day comfort in any terrain with lightweight and breathable fabric that keeps you cool and dry on the trail. The convertible design allows you to zip off the lower legs to instantly go from pants to shorts, making them great for changing weather conditions.
The Kuhl Renegade Convertible Hiking Pants also feature gusseted crotch panels that give you a full range of motion while the articulated knees ensure they won’t constrict your stride as you explore.

FAQs
Q1: What is the best material for hiking pants?
A1: The best material for hiking pants depends on the type of terrain you will be hiking in and the weather conditions. Generally, lightweight and breathable materials such as nylon and polyester are best for hot climates, while thicker materials such as wool or cotton blends can provide more insulation in cold climates. Additionally, look for water-resistant or waterproof fabrics to keep out moisture from rain and snow.
Q2: How should hiking pants fit?
A2: Hiking pants should fit snugly, but not too tight or loose. They should be comfortable and allow a full range of motion without feeling restrictive. Look for adjustable waistbands that can help customize the fit for a more secure feel. Make sure there is room to layer underneath so you can adjust your clothing depending on the temperature and level of activity.
Q3: What features should I look for when shopping for hiking pants?
A3: Look for features like articulated knees, gusseted crotches, cargo pockets, belt loops, drawcords at the hem, UPF protection ratings, quick-drying capabilities and reinforced seams with double stitching where needed to ensure durability during your hike. Additionally, some brands offer convertible designs that easily transition into shorts when temperatures rise.
